Key Insights
The global NICU Ventilators market is projected for robust expansion, driven by increasing premature births and the rising prevalence of respiratory disorders in newborns. The market is estimated to reach approximately $484.1 million in 2025, with a significant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 7.2% anticipated throughout the forecast period (2025-2033). This growth is largely fueled by technological advancements leading to more sophisticated and patient-centric ventilation solutions, as well as a growing awareness and demand for advanced neonatal care. Key drivers include the expanding healthcare infrastructure in emerging economies, increased government initiatives to improve maternal and child health, and a continuous surge in investment in research and development by leading medical device manufacturers. The demand for both invasive and non-invasive ventilation technologies is expected to rise as healthcare providers increasingly adopt personalized treatment approaches for neonates.

Type Dominance: Invasive and Non-Invasive
- Invasive NICU Ventilators: Continue to hold a significant market share, essential for neonates with severe respiratory distress requiring mechanical ventilation through an endotracheal tube. The ongoing advancements in invasive NICU ventilator technology, offering more precise control and reduced lung injury, ensure their continued importance.
- Non-Invasive NICU Ventilators: This segment is experiencing rapid growth due to the increasing preference for less invasive treatment options. Non-invasive NICU ventilators, such as CPAP and BiPAP machines, offer comparable outcomes for many neonates, reducing the risks associated with intubation and extubation. Market penetration for these devices is expected to increase as they become more sophisticated and cost-effective. Factors like improved patient tolerance and reduced healthcare costs associated with non-invasive methods are driving their adoption.
